Looking to avoid the rainy, cloudy, or uncomfortably hot or cold months? Our table below will help you find the perfect time for your holiday in Yamanouchi and your visit to Shiga Kogen Ski Area. Here you will find a year-round average temperature of 10.6°C, reaching a peak of 23.3°C in August, its warmest month, and dropping to an average low of -2.0°C in January, the coolest month. The annual rainfall averages 202.4mm, with July experiencing the heaviest showers, while April is the driest month.

What can I see and do near Shiga Kogen Ski Area?

You might spend a leisurely day outdoors at Jigokudani Monkey Park and Mount Yokote. Head up the mountain to Maruike Ski Area, Hasuike Ski Area or Dragon King Mountain Park. Attractions like Shiga Kogan Nature Conservation Center and Sake Storehouse and Museum highlight the local culture.
